Test-Negative Study Designs for Evaluating Vaccine Effectiveness
Natalie E. Dean, Avnika B. Amin
Abstract
This JAMA Guide to Statistics and Methods article explains the test-negative study design, an observational study design routinely used to estimate vaccine effectiveness, and examines its use in a study that estimated the performance of messenger RNA boosters against the Omicron variant.
